1. Different boiler type has very different thermal efficiency.

Among them, the thermal efficiency of electric boilers can reach up to 99%. The thermal efficiency of the oil/gas boiler can reach 92%. Biomass and coal-fired boilers are the lowest, only 80-82%.

2. The fuel is completely burned also can improve the thermal efficiency of the boiler.

Taking the briquettes coal as an example, the calorific value at the time of complete combustion is 19.7MJ/kg. When the briquettes are not completely burned, the calorific value released will be lower than this calorific value, and black carbon particles, CO, etc. will also be generated, causing atmospheric pollution. So, how should we ensure that the fuel is completely burned?

1. Ensure the ratio of air and fuel in the furnace, and ensure that the amount of air will not be excessive while ensuring that the boiler fuel is fully burned.

2. Make sure that the air and fuel in the furnace are in full contact, and pay attention to the amount of fuel in the furnace. Just make sure the boiler is running normally.

3. For coal-fired and biomass-fired boilers, the air volume of the forced draft fan and the induced draft fan needs to be adjusted to ensure that the furnace is under negative pressure and that the fuel is fully burned. No black smoke in the exhaust. The dust in the dust collector has no black particles.

The best air-fuel ratio is that the color of the flame is the brightest yellow color. And the deep red color is hypoxia.

4. For oil/gas-fired boilers, precise air-fuel ratio adjustments are made according to fuel molecule conditions. No black smoke in the exhaust. Best when the flame is bright white.

3. Full recovery of the heat in the boiler flue gas can also improve the thermal efficiency of the boiler.

The normal air temperature is about 25 ℃. Theoretically, the temperature of exhaust gas can be reduced to 25 ℃. However. This needs a lot of auxiliary equipment. It will make the cost of the boiler system very high. The gains will be far greater than the losses.

1. The tail gas temperature of the steam boiler is about 240 ℃. After the calculation of the previous article, we can match the energy-saving device and condenser to control the exhaust gas temperature at about 100 ℃. We can also recover heat from the steam – condensate recovery unit.

2. The tail gas of the hot water boiler is relatively low, but it will also be around 200 ℃. For the same treatment, we can match energy saver and condenser. But don’t need the steam – condensate recovery unit.

3. The tail gas temperature of the thermal oil boiler is relatively the highest. Generally, it will be above 300 ℃. If the boiler is large. It can be equipped with a waste heat boiler. Additionally, equipped with the economizer and condenser, the thermal efficiency of the boiler will be increased by more than 8%. If the boiler is small, only one economizer and condenser are needed.
